Plan B deserves an A+: The HPE – Microsoft Hybrid Cloud Virtual Summits
Plan A was working great. We had already presented seven HPE - Microsoft Hybrid Cloud Roadshow Summits from January through March in the Americas, Europe and Africa. Attendance at each was excellent. Reactions from customers and prospects at every stop were extremely positive. Then came the Coronavirus … and Plan A came to a very abrupt stop, at least for now. We decided to postpone the remaining stops, reflecting the strong commitment both HPE and Microsoft have to the health and wellbeing of attendees.
So now, it’s on to Plan B: The HPE – Microsoft Hybrid Cloud Virtual Summits. And from the way I see it, this Plan will earn super-high grades for excellent content, outstanding presentation values, and highly-relevant information that will help make your journey to digital transformation a lot easier.
Here’s the Plan
The Virtual Summits basically offers you the same content as the live Summits, but in a slightly shorter format. Sessions at each of the four “stops” include:
- Keynote – Ignite innovation with HPE & Microsoft Hybrid Cloud
- Combine the best of Microsoft Azure, Azure Stack Hub, Azure Stack HCI and Azure Arc to create new powerful applications
- HPE Solutions for Microsoft Azure Stack: Integration from Edge to Cloud
- HPE & Microsoft Hybrid Cloud Partners – Insights & expertise from Micro Focus, PTC, Zero Down and Kognitive Sparks
- The right cloud starts with the right mix - The top three questions customers ask about hybrid cloud adoption
- Azure delivered as a service – an introduction to HPE GreenLake Hybrid Cloud
These topics and the expert presenters all made excellent impressions at the live sessions. I am confident they will do exactly the same during the Virtual Summits.
Note that like the live Summits, the virtual versions will include presentations from mutual HPE – Microsoft partners who will share their specialized expertise and solutions with you. Expect to hear from Micro Focus, PTC, Zero Down, and Kognitiv Spark. Also expect to be impressed.
Throughout each virtual Summit, Subject Matter Experts from HPE, Microsoft and our partners will be available to answer your questions via live chat, making sure you get targeted responses to your most important questions and issues, including the very specific benefits our solutions can bring to your organization.
